Building on publicly-listed Banyan Tree Group’s over three-decade-long legacy, Banyan Tree Residences Riverside Bangkok is a global-standard property delivering ultimate living experiences in terms of hospitality, design, and unrivalled quality.

An established market leader with over 200 hotels, resorts, golf courses, and upscale private residences in 25 countries, the Group’s second residential investment in Bangkok is located in the Thai capital’s fastest-growing riverside area.  Revelling in panoramic views along a 1.4-kilometre stretch of the Chao Praya Riverbank, Banyan Tree Residences Riverside Bangkok offers residents precious peace of mind. The location alone is uplifting, with a blend of historic Klongsan district temples, old city buildings, local riverside lifestyle, and modern skyscrapers. Plus a first-rate shopping community, international schools, and hospitals. 

Ideal for both long-term residential living and short-term vacation stays, the 6 billion baht project combines brand prestige with a rich heritage of hospitality. The line-up includes three residence lobbies, two panoramic swimming pools, a riverfront Jacuzzi pool, a private riverfront dining room with exclusive chef service provided to five-star hotel standard, and a Banyan Tree spa sanctuary with expert therapists poised to fulfil today’s lifestyle and wellness needs.


SANCTUARY FOR THE SOUL

Taking “Sanctuary for Your Soul” as its core theme, the ultra-luxury Banyan Tree Residences Riverside Bangkok is located on the last riverfront land plot in the Charoen Nakhon district, overlooking the river’s most picturesque bend. 

All 133 units of the 45-storey property boast panoramic views of the Chao Praya River. Ceiling-height glass walls reflect natural light from the building surface and the horizon throughout the day. Premium-grade granite flooring adds calmness and serenity to the space. You can enjoy catching up with the world around you while reclining on a leading Italian brand Poliform couch, enjoying the panoramic river view.

Each floor comprises only four units, each with its own private lift lobby, so ensuring maximum privacy. Besides all the low-density benefits, Banyan Tree Residences Riverside Bangkok offers the ultimate in convenience, with over half of the total space, or 6,000 square metres, designated as public areas and reserved for public facilities.

A multitude of world-class amenities grace the ground, second, and third floors. Among them are the residential lobby, riverfront lounge, sunken seating area, multipurpose room, pre-function room, river view owner’s lounge, sauna, kids’ pool, active play area, BBQ area, river-facing Jacuzzi, spa, and other prestige facilities.

The property is easily reached by private jet boat via the personal pier. Moreover, parking allocation of over 200% ensures that owners’ and guests’ vehicles alike are well-accommodated.


INVESTMENT QUALITY

From an investment perspective, the median list price per square metre at Banyan Tree Residence Riverside Bangkok is 330,000 baht per square metre. This is 10% below the current median price of 360,000 baht per square meter for luxury branded riverside residences.

Less than 40% of the entire inventory of units remains available for sale at the present time, with prices ranging from 22 million baht to 350 million baht. The properties range from one-bedroom units to 4-bedroom duplexes. The five-bedroom penthouse units are all sold out.

Factors combining to ensure that Banyan Tree Residences Riverside Bangkok is a worthwhile investment include an influx of new emigrants from Asia and the rest of the world settling down in Thailand for business, work and education. The new Chinese-only immigration lanes at five Thai airports are also facilitating the demand for high-end property sales.

With the privilege of Banyan Tree’s Sanctuary Club membership, owners can enjoy a 30% discounts off products and services under the Banyan Tree brand all over the globe. Residents will also receive Banyan Tree private collection membership and enjoy accommodation privileges at any Banyan Tree Hotel worldwide, including Japan, Morocco, Scotland, London, Bali, and Costa Rica.
